400 new UGA need-based scholarships serve state

The Georgia Commitment Scholarship Program has reached its initial goal—creating more than 400 need-based scholarships—13 months ahead of schedule.

ABC News correspondent Deborah Roberts pledges $100K to University of Georgia

Award-winning correspondent and University of Georgia alumna Deborah Roberts has committed $100,000, matched by the UGA Foundation, to establish a need-based scholarship through the Georgia Commitment Scholarship Program.

University System of Georgia Foundation raises more than $900,000 for need-based scholarships

The 15th annual Regents’ Scholarship Gala, hosted by the University System of Georgia (USG) Foundation, raised more than $900,000 to support and provide need-based scholarships for students at all 26 USG institutions.

Elegant Salute Raises Over $300,000 for Georgia Museum of Art

On January 26, Georgia Museum of Art for Elegant Salute, held its biennial fundraiser and raised over $300,000 for the museum. The theme of the event was “An Imperial Evening,” coinciding with the museum’s newest exhibition of Russian art: “The Reluctant Autocrat: Tsar Nicholas II,” on view through March 17.
